I got this 86 for a shop truck build, Its pretty solid and could not pass it up. I did not need or want it, but could not pass it up.LOL. I want to do a video of a DETAILED frame chop from long to short bed. Many videos of what people do are out there, but they skip so much. So may do that for the channel. gonna start of with a 99 l29 454 with a 700r4, blow it up and rebuild with Upgraded parts. then go LS or LT with a LSA and 6l80e. Going to experiment with this truck. What do you want to see.

I have a complete short bed step side just waiting for the cut of this truck LOL.
